Evolution of the immune system of bees: A story of conservation, gains, and losses

2025-08-26

Abstract excerpt

<title>Abstract</title> <p>Background Insect pollinators, such as bees, provide essential ecosystem services yet face increasing environmental challenges, including pathogens, which can negatively impact host fitness. Central to host defences are immune genes and their products but for many bee species, our understanding of the conservation of the immune gene repertoire, as well as mechanisms that allow for funct...
